TikTok’s Dermal Filler Craze Lacks Reliable Info
from AI Automation Minute · host Dr. Teri Fisher
In this episode, listeners will explore the impact of TikTok on spreading information about dermal fillers. A recent study assessed the quality of top TikTok videos on this topic, revealing a significant lack of reliable content. Physician assistants produced the highest-quality videos, while clinic accounts lagged behind. Despite impressive engagement rates, most videos were not educational. The episode underscores the necessity for qualified medical professionals to elevate the standard of information by creating content that is both accurate and educational.
